The convention hall was laid out on two floors. The entrance floor housed the costume contest sign up area, Starcraft II playable systems, A stage where future Starcraft/Warcraft and WoW Arena games were to be held and the ever so popular Blizzard Store.

This area was also home to the sponsor booths. In attendance was ATI (with PMS Clan leaders Athena and Athena Twin bellowing out Simon Says commands from the booth), Intel and more. There really wasn’t much of interest in this area aside from more computers set up playing games. I’m not sure that any of the attendees really walked away thinking “Wow… I’m going to go out and by that new graphics card as SOON as I leave today!” That being said, it’s always nice for a company to allow their sponsors an area to set up.

jealousy.jpgThe very first thing I saw upon entering was an enormous pillar of ice. Ahh… the throne of the Lich King himself. Guests were invited to step up to the throne and fondle the Lich King’s well known helmet. When I got my opportunity to step up (hours after the raging crowds had died down) there were two young ladies accompanying me. I THINK they were suppose to be elves (based on the little ears) but I wasn’t sure as they weren’t wearing the typical Blood or Night elf length style. Never-the-less, they did their job and kept a close eye on me as I sat on the masters thrown with his precious headgear.

After narrowly escaping with my neck in tact, I perused the merchandise for sale at the upstairs version of the Blizzard shop. There they offered board games, action figures, mousepads, keychains and t-shirts to go home with. Directly across from the Blizzard store was an area where WWI attendees could don armor, get all painted up and have a photo taken on a green screen backdrop. The resulting image looked as though the individual was actually in the game. I loved the idea of this area, however, was a tad dissapointed with the quality of the images. I felt that Orionsaint or myself could have done a better Photoshop job! That being said, the face painting and armor looked pretty damn snazzy and if the line hadn’t gone on for miles I may have jumped into the fray and done my own little photo shoot.
